Britain could end homelessness within 10 years with the
right measures in place, says a landmark report by the charity Crisis, backed
by high-profile figures such as the Archbishop of Canterbury, Dame Louise
Casey, and international homelessness experts. Everybody In: How to end homelessness in Great Britain resets the
current approach to homelessness and sets out the exact government policies
needed to end it for good. It finds that everyone who is homeless could have a
stable home within 10 years if the measures are adopted in full. Read more on
